The fuel gauge IC is calibrated to the old cell's discharge curve — one full cycle at standard rate lets it re-map against the new cell before high-current charging is applied.\u003c\/li\u003e\n  \u003c\/ul\u003e\n\n  \u003chr class=\"bpw-desc-divider\"\u003e\n\n  \u003ch3 class=\"bpw-desc-h3\"\u003eWhy the Idol 3C reports wrong battery percentage after a cell swap\u003c\/h3\u003e\n  \u003cp class=\"bpw-desc-p\"\u003eThe Idol 3C uses a coulomb counter in the fuel gauge IC to estimate state of charge. That counter builds its model against the discharge curve of the original cell over hundreds of cycles. When a new cell goes in, the old curve no longer matches, so the reported percentage drifts — sometimes reading 40% when the cell is near empty. One full discharge-to-shutdown followed by an uninterrupted charge to 100% forces the IC to rewrite its reference curve. After that cycle, percentage accuracy normalises.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n  \u003ch3 class=\"bpw-desc-h3\"\u003eSudden shutdown at 20–30% on the replacement cell\u003c\/h3\u003e\n  \u003cp class=\"bpw-desc-p\"\u003eThis happens when the modem or display draws a current spike that the cell cannot sustain while maintaining voltage above the BMS cutoff threshold — a voltage cliff rather than a dead cell. The BMS reads the voltage drop as a critical low-cell event and cuts output instantly, even though the reported percentage looks safe. It is common in the first few cycles on a new Li-Polymer cell before the electrolyte fully wets the electrode stack. Run two to three full discharge-charge cycles and the cliff typically shifts below 10%.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"BatteryWeb","offers":[{"title":"Warranty 1 Year","offer_id":43392028770394,"sku":"BWCS-OTC502SL-1","price":26.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"Warranty 2 Year","offer_id":43392028803162,"sku":"BWCS-OTC502SL-2","price":29.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true},{"title":"Warranty 3 Year","offer_id":43392028835930,"sku":"BWCS-OTC502SL-3","price":32.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0674\/4775\/0746\/files\/BW-CS-OTC502SL-1.webp?v=1779143030","url":"https:\/\/batteryweb.com\/products\/alcatel-one-touch-idol-3c-replacement-battery-385v-2900mah-li-polymer","provider":"BatteryWeb","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
